Two Vietnamese giant mobile service providers, MobiFone and VinaPhone, will merge to strengthen their operations, one official said.

Phan Hoang Duc, Deputy General Director of the Vietnam Posts and Communications Group (VNPT), the holding entity of the providers, confirmed this on March 19.

However, the Ministry of Information and Communication has not yet made any official announcement.

VNPT has been considering the possible merger of MobiFone and Vinaphone for some time, and the move has been included in its restructuring plans.

Once the merger is completed, VNPT will hold a 58% share of the Vietnamese mobile market. The group will also manage the majority of mobile accounts.

Currently, VinaPhone and MobileFone are providing services to around 80 million subscribers.

Many subscribers have expressed worries about the possible disorder and the protection of their interests after the merger.

However, Duc was reassuring, saying, “After the merger, these providers will share the same infrastructure and maintain customers' interests.”
